基于UG的铸件成形CAD/CAE系统

A CAD/CAE System Based on UG for Casting Forming

【摘要】 计算机在铸造领域的应用主要包括铸造工艺CAD和铸造工艺CAE两个方面,但是大部分的铸造CAE系统都是采用其他CAD软件建模,再导出STL文件,然后在CAE软件中进行网格剖分、数值模拟计算、后处理显示等操作。为了解决CAD/CAE系统之间的数据传递等问题,基于UG平台开发了面向铸造工艺设计全流程的CAD/CAE集成系统,可应用于铸件产品设计、铸件工艺设计和铸件数值模拟分析的全流程,真正实现了"设计—分析—修改—优化"闭式循环设计,协助工艺设计人员在统一的UG环境下快速进行工艺方案设计和验证设计方案,极大地提高了设计和分析效率。

【Abstract】 In the field of casting, computer applications mainly include casting process CAD and casting process CAE, but most of the casting CAE systems are modeled by using other CAD softwares, and then export the STL files. The cast meshing, numerical simulation and post-processing display are executed in cast CAE software. In order to solve the data transfer between CAD/CAE systems and other issues, a seamlessly integrated parametric CAD/CAE system designing for casting has been developed based on UG platform. The system not only can be applied to the whole process of cast product design, cast process design and cast numerial simulation, but also truly achieve a "Design-Analysis-Modify-optimization" closed-cycle design in a unified environment, which greatly improves the efficiency of design and analysis.
